Position history for LPL Financial LLCLPL Financial LLC's holdings in INVESCO S&P 500 CONCENTRATED QVM ETF

LPL Financial LLC holds 336,385 shares of SPVU (INVESCO S&P 500 CONCENTRATED QVM ETF), worth $23.5M as of 2026-Q2. The position was increased (+7.1% shares). SPVU represents 0.0% of LPL Financial LLC's portfolio.
